Commercial Metals Company To Build New Micro-Mill in Eastern U.S.

According to an official press release, the new micro-mill will serve the Northeast, Mid-Atlantic and Midwestern regions. Site selection for the new mill is underway.

“This is an exciting new investment for CMC and our customers,” said CMC chair, president and chief executive Barbara R. Smith. “The new micro-mill will fortify our position in the large construction markets within the region and optimize CMC's existing Eastern U.S. operational footprint through enhanced production flexibility, improved service capabilities, and logistical efficiencies.”

Smith also noted that the new mill will benefit from the recent passage of the Infrastructure Investment and Jobs Act. “We anticipate the legislation will stimulate substantial incremental demand for construction steel, particularly in the targeted geographies where core infrastructure is among the oldest in the U.S.,” she said.

Commercial Metals Company expects that following site selection and securing official approvals, the new micro-mill should take around two years to complete.
